Preparing for the Flight

  • Pack essential items such as diapers, wipes, extra clothing, snacks, and entertainment options for your children.
  • Check the airline’s baggage allowance for infants and children and pack accordingly.
  • Ensure your children’s travel documents, including passports and necessary visas, are up to date.
  • Talk to your child about the upcoming flight, explaining the process and what to expect.

 

Airport and Security Procedures

  • Arrive at the airport early to allow ample time for check-in, security, and other procedures. Please remember for Ibom Air flights that airport check-in opens 2 hours to scheduled time of flight departure with the exception of the early morning flights for which check-in opens at 5.30 a.m. Airport check-in closes 45 minutes before scheduled time of flight departure.
  • Utilize family-friendly amenities such as designated family security lanes or play areas, if available.
  • Be prepared for the security screening process, including removing items from strollers and going through metal detectors.
  • Familiarize yourself with the liquid restrictions for traveling with baby food or formula.

 

In-Flight Strategies

  • Encourage your children to swallow or chew during takeoff and landing to help alleviate ear pressure.
  • Pack a variety of activities such as coloring books, games, or electronic devices to keep your children entertained.
  • Bring snacks and drinks to keep your children nourished and hydrated during the flight.
  • Be considerate of other passengers by ensuring your children are well-behaved and respectful of the cabin environment.
  • Take short walks or engage in quiet activities to prevent restlessness during longer flights

 

Comfort and Safety

  • Dress your children in comfortable clothing and consider layering to adjust to temperature changes on the plane.
  • Carry lightweight blankets, travel pillows, and favorite comfort items to help your children feel more at ease.
  • Ensure your children are properly secured in their seats during takeoff, landing, and when the seatbelt sign is on.
  • Follow the airline’s guidelines regarding the use of child safety devices such as car seats or harnesses.
